Abstract
In this paper an approach will be presented to integrate selective nanostructured surfaces in 3-dimensional cavities. For this purpose, the technologies of nanoimprinting, micro thermoforming, and thermal bonding will be combined. In a first step the nanostructures are patterned onto the surface of polymer films by nanoimprinting. In a second step they are brought into a 3-dimensional form by micro thermoforming. During this micro thermoforming step, a thermal bonding process is accomplished in parallel. Geometrical modifications of the nanostructures due to the 3-dimensional stretching of the polymer film are measured, described, and compared with an analytical model.
